Cédric Bonnel is a scholar working on Geophysics, Earth-Surface Processes and Atmospheric Science. According to data from OpenAlex, Cédric Bonnel has authored 20 papers receiving a total of 481 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Geophysics, 13 papers in Earth-Surface Processes and 9 papers in Atmospheric Science. Recurrent topics in Cédric Bonnel's work include Geological formations and processes (13 papers), Geology and Paleoclimatology Research (9 papers) and Geological and Geochemical Analysis (6 papers). Cédric Bonnel is often cited by papers focused on Geological formations and processes (13 papers), Geology and Paleoclimatology Research (9 papers) and Geological and Geochemical Analysis (6 papers). Cédric Bonnel collaborates with scholars based in France, Türkiye and Germany. Cédric Bonnel's co-authors include Thierry Mulder, Charlie Kergaravat, Jean‐Claude Ringenbach, Charlotte Ribes, Jean‐Paul Callot, André Poisson, Haluk Temi̇z, Bernard Dennielou, Laurence Droz and Elodie Marchès and has published in prestigious journals such as Journal of Structural Geology, Marine Geology and Sedimentary Geology.
